DISCONTINUATION OF HIGHWAY BORDERING LAKE OR STREAM (EXCERPT) Act 341 of 1927 247.45 Highway bordering on lake or stream; appeal. Sec.

5.The proceedings required by section 4 are subject to appeal by a taxpayer of the village or city in which the highway is situated. Notice of a claim for appeal shall be served upon the parties to the action including the chief executive officer of the city or village in which the highway is situated, within 10 days after the date of the entry of the order. Further proceedings on the appeal shall be in the same manner as provided by law for appeal of judgments of the circuit court.

Legislative History

1927, Act 341, Eff. Sept. 5, 1927 ;-- CL 1929, 3954 ;-- CL 1948, 247.45 ;-- Am. 1996, Act 217 , Imd. Eff. May 28, 1996
